We're evolving to serve you better! This current forum has transitioned to read-only mode. For new discussions, support, and engagement, we've moved to GitHub Discussions.

Code Block Styling

  • #9746
    Avatar photo[anonymous]

    In publii back end the code blocks are styled with line numbers, dark background and whatever language the code block is in.

    When published, although the code blocks still have a class with “line-numbers language-php”  the item is not styled.

    Where is the css for “line-numbers language-php”? This appears to be the same in multiple themes.

    Avatar photoBob

    To highlight the code syntax on the front end, you need to install PrismJs. This feature is exclusively available in our premium documentation themes.

    Avatar photo[anonymous]

    So if I buy another premium theme this is already installed?

    Avatar photoBob

    PrismJs is only supported by the Documentation, ProDocs, and Q-Answers templates.

    Avatar photo[anonymous]

    Sometimes I write code stuff on my blog, which uses the Simple theme.  If there was a premium version of Simple that included PrismJS I would definitely pay for it.  I look through some of the live demos of the other blog-style premium themes but didn’t find one that suited me.  The documentation-style themes look really nice but I wouldn’t use them for my blog.